JULY 17–30, 2020
North America’s largest festival of contemporary Japanese cinema returns for its unprecedented 14th edition as an entirely virtual experience. Featuring a diverse slate of 30 feature films and 12 shorts—including studio blockbusters, independent productions, documentaries, restored classics, animation and avant-garde works—JAPAN CUTS 2020 offers unique access to the best new films from Japan with filmmaker video introductions, live virtual Q&As and panel discussions for audiences across the entire United States.
